Start: Mar, 13, 2018 09:00:00
计算机161 算法分析与设计 第二次实验课作业(叶瑞滨、林志伟、吴百惠)
End: Jun, 18, 2018 08:00:00
Time elapsed:
Time remaining:

Problem_ID: A
Result: Accepted
Time: 5ms
Memory: 1092kB
Author: hwx981122
In contest: 1143

#include<stdio.h>
int main(void){
	int n;
	scanf("%d",&n);
	int a,b;
	int i;
	if(n==2){
		a=2;
		b=2;
		printf("%d\n%d",a,b);
	}
	else if(n>2){
	int c[100];
	c[0]=1;
	c[1]=1;
	for(i=2;i<100;i++){
		c[i]=c[i-1]+c[i-2];
		if(c[i]<n){
			continue;
		}
		if(c[i]>n){
			printf("%d\n%d",c[i-1],c[i]);
			break;
		}
		if(c[i]>=n){
			printf("%d\n%d",c[i],c[i]);
			break;
		}
	}
}
}